handyman services seasonality in Casper: a month-by-month calendar
handyman services demand in Casper runs through the year rather than in one season; temperatures peak in July (average high 89°F) and bottom out in December (average low 15°F), so weather affects scheduling more than demand. The figures below are NOAA 1991-2020 monthly normals for CASPER NATRONA CO AP, about 8 miles from Casper; read them with the Casper market page, the handyman services industry page, smart scheduling and the AI receptionist in mind.
Demand for handyman services in Casper is spread across the year, so weather affects scheduling and routing more than it affects whether the work exists.
Across the whole year, Casper's average high peaks at 89°F in July and its average low bottoms out at 15°F in December; precipitation is highest in May (2.2 inches) and lowest in January (0.5 inches).
Seasonality changes staffing and cash flow more than it changes whether the work exists. Planning capacity around the busy months, and using the quieter ones for recurring-service sign-ups and follow-up, is the standard way handyman services businesses smooth the year.
- January: 35°F high / 15°F low, 0.5 in of precipitation, 9.0 in of snow
- February: 38°F high / 15°F low, 0.6 in of precipitation, 10.9 in of snow
- March: 49°F high / 23°F low, 0.8 in of precipitation, 10.3 in of snow
- April: 56°F high / 28°F low, 1.4 in of precipitation, 10.5 in of snow
- May: 67°F high / 37°F low, 2.2 in of precipitation, 2.6 in of snow
- June: 80°F high / 45°F low, 1.3 in of precipitation
- July: 89°F high / 53°F low, 1.2 in of precipitation
- August: 87°F high / 51°F low, 0.8 in of precipitation
- September: 76°F high / 42°F low, 0.9 in of precipitation, 1.5 in of snow
- October: 60°F high / 31°F low, 1.2 in of precipitation, 7.0 in of snow
- November: 46°F high / 22°F low, 0.6 in of precipitation, 8.9 in of snow
- December: 35°F high / 15°F low, 0.6 in of precipitation, 11.0 in of snow

Do I need a state license to run a handyman services business in Wyoming?+
No statewide general contractor licensing; electrical state-licensed, others city-level. The relevant authority is the Wyoming Department of Workforce Services. Full Loop CRM doesn't replace state licensing requirements — it runs the business once you're licensed.

How does the system handle multi-task job estimation?+
The system builds estimates from your task pricing database. When a client lists their tasks — fix a leaky faucet, hang three shelves, adjust two doors — the system calculates a time estimate and price for each task and presents a total. The estimate accounts for task complexity variations based on details the client provides. Over time, the system refines estimates using actual completion data: if shelf hanging consistently takes 30 minutes in your experience rather than the 20 minutes initially estimated, the system adjusts. This data-driven estimation reduces the underquoting that costs you money and the overquoting that loses you jobs.
